  • the invention lies in the field of the packaging industry and relates to a container and a method for producing the container according to the corresponding independent patent claims.
  • the container consists of a laminated material, for example plastic-coated cardboard, and has an opening.
  • Containers made of plastic-coated cardboard are widely used for the distribution, storage and consumption of liquid goods, especially beverages.
  • the walls of such containers usually consist of a cardboard layer, which takes on the function of mechanical strength, and cover layers made of polyethylene, which make the cardboard liquid-tight.
  • the inner side also carries a gas and aroma barrier layer.
  • containers of this type are often equipped with a potential opening, that is to say with a location which is intended for this purpose To be opened to consumers.
  • potential openings are places where the container wall is weakened. They can be covered with a peel-off strip or with a closure unit that can be opened. It turns out that once the potential opening has been opened, the container wall around the opening changes adversely because liquid is sucked up into the cardboard layer. For this reason, such containers are only suitable for very short use after the first opening.
  • the basic idea of the invention is to make two openings in the container wall material: a first, larger opening in the middle layer or layers before the outer layers are laminated on, and a second, smaller opening in the outer layers after this have been laminated over the first opening.
  • the second opening is either a potential opening, consisting of a line-shaped weak point within the first opening, which weak point runs essentially parallel to the edge around the first opening.
  • the outer layers are broken along the weak point, with an edge along the edge of the first opening of mutually adhering outer layers remains, which completely covers the middle layer or layers.
  • the second opening can also be a really open opening, which has the same edge made of outer layers and which is reclosed with, for example, a peel strip, care must be taken that the peel strip can be removed without the outer layer to which it is attached or the connection between the outer layers is damaged.
  • the edge which is made of adhering outer layers, prevents any contact between the contents of the container and the middle layer or layers at all times, i.e. a middle layer of cardboard cannot absorb any liquid and thus change adversely.
  • the described improvements regarding an opening in a container wall are not only advantageous for laminated wall materials with a cardboard layer, but generally for materials with a layer that is sensitive to contact with the container contents or that has a negative influence on the container contents.
  • Figure 1 shows a cross section through a container wall in the area of a potential opening, as are known from containers made of coated cardboard.
  • the container wall consists of a laminated material and consists for example of five layers: outer cover layer 4, cardboard 5, intermediate layer 6, gas and aroma barrier layer 7 and inner cover layer 8.
  • the cardboard layer 5 gives the material the necessary mechanical strength.
  • Inner and outer cover layers 4 and 8 are usually made of polyethylene and make the wall liquid-tight.
  • the gas and aroma barrier layer 7 consists, for example, of aluminum and adheres to the cardboard 5 via an intermediate layer 6, for example of polyethylene. Layers 6 and 7 may also be missing.
  • the potential opening according to the prior art is created by punching an opening into the cardboard (layer 5 or layers 5 to 7) before the cover layers 4 and 8 are laminated on. Between the punching out of the opening and the lamination of the cover layers, a piece of film 9 (for example made of aluminum) is usually welded over the inside of the opening. After the covering layers have been laminated on, a peeling strip 10 is attached to the outside of the potential opening by being welded onto the outer covering layer 4 (weld 100). The opening is usually positioned in the area of a container edge. The peel strip 10 then extends over the edge, while it is only welded to the edge of the container wall, so that the end of the peel strip can be easily gripped for opening.
  • a piece of film 9 for example made of aluminum
  • the pull-off strip 10 is torn away, parts of the outer cover layer 4, parts of the inner cover layer 8 and the film 9 being carried along with it. It is obvious that this covers the edge 51 of the carton 5, in particular exposed to the influence of the contents of the container, i.e. is wetted in the case of liquid content and thereby adversely changes.
  • FIG. 2 shows a cross section through a container wall with a potential opening of an exemplary embodiment of the container according to the invention.
  • the wall material again consists of the layers 4 to 8 already described.
  • a first opening is punched into the cardboard layer 5.
  • all other layers (4, 6, 7, 8) are laminated over the first opening and therefore adhere to one another within the first opening as well as at other locations.
  • the layers spanning the first opening are embossed such that a line-shaped weak point 41 is created which runs within the first opening and substantially parallel to the edge of the carton around the first opening and defines a second opening which is smaller than that first opening in the cardboard layer 5.
  • the potential second opening is opened by breaking the layers along the line-shaped weak point 41. Because the layers spanning the first opening adhere to each other and because the potential second opening is smaller than the first, the carton edge remains covered by at least one cover layer when the potential second opening is opened. For this reason, the edge of the box cannot absorb any liquid.
  • FIG. 2 is advantageous for containers which are used, for example, with a drinking straw or with an insertable closure unit, the potential opening being opened with the aid of the drinking straw or the closure unit.
  • Figure 3 shows a cross section through the wall and potential opening of another exemplary embodiment of the container according to the invention.
  • the wall material is the same as in Figures 1 and 2 (layers 4 to 8).
  • a first opening is punched into layers 5 through 7, then the cover layers 4 and 8 are laminated so that they span the first opening, then a line-shaped weak point 41 is embossed, which defines a potential second opening, smaller than the first opening.
  • the potential second opening is then covered with a pull tab 10 to protect and reinforce it. Care must be taken that the peel strip 10 is only welded to the outer cover layer 4 within the line-shaped weak point 41. If the peeling strip 10 is torn off, the peeling strip 10 also removes the wall piece within the line-shaped weak point.
  • the embodiment according to FIG. 3 is advantageous for an opening without the help of a drinking straw or a closure unit and is therefore advantageously used for a container whose opening is used directly as a pouring opening.
  • Figure 4 shows a cross section through the wall and potential opening of another embodiment of the container according to the invention.
  • the opening is created by punching out a first opening from the middle layers 5 to 7, by laminating the cover layers 4 and 8 over the first opening, by punching out a second opening from the layers 4 and 8 spanning the first opening, the second opening being smaller than the first opening, and by reclosing the second opening with a peel strip 10 which is welded to the outer cover layer 4 in the edge region of the second opening.
  • Figure 5 shows a cross section through the wall and potential opening of a further exemplary embodiment of the container according to the invention.
  • the opening in the container wall is the same as described in connection with FIG. 4.
  • the opening is re-closed with a closure unit, consisting of a pouring part and a closure part, which closure unit is attached to the outside of the container above the opening.
  • the closure unit is welded or glued to the container wall, for example.
  • FIG. 6 shows a further way in which a pull-off strip can be applied in the area of a potential opening, for example in the area of a potential opening, as was described in connection with FIG. 3.
  • the peel-off strip (10.1) carries, as the outermost layer facing the container wall, a peeling film 102, the feature of which is that it only adheres to the outer cover layer 4 even after welding so that it can be peeled off.
  • the peeling film has an opening that is smaller than the potential second opening in the container wall.
  • the peel strip is now in this way on the container wall, for example by Welding, fastened that the opening in the peeling film comes to lie within the line-shaped weak point 41. If such a pull-off strip is torn from the container wall, it tears the covering layers 4 and 8 with it in the region of the peeling film opening, these being broken along the line-shaped weak point 41.
  • the cardboard edges around the opening remain covered by layers 4 and 8.
